Preparation Time: 10-15 minutes
Cooking Time: 5 minutes (depending on how you make bean paste)
Ingredients:
Bean paste
Red kidney beans – 1/3 cup
Black beans – 1/3 cup
Salt to taste
Onion – ½
Taco seasoning – 1 tbsp
Oil for cooking
Other Ingredients
7-8 taco shells
Lettuce chopped
Colour bell pepper & jalapeno chopped
Fresh/frozen corn roasted
Cheese grated
Spicy tomato salsa
Procedure
1. If you are using dried beans then soak the beans in water for 5-6 hours and then pressure cook with salt. Mash the cooked beans to almost smooth paste. You can use one can of refried beans. You can also use canned beans and move on to next step.
2. In a pan heat 1 tablespoon oil, add finely chopped onion and when onion are translucent, add bean paste and taco seasoning. Adjust the salt and cook on low for 4-5 minutes. You can sprinkle slight water if the consistency is too thick.
3. Bake tacos in oven for 2-3 minutes to make it crunchy. Roast fresh or frozen corn in a pan with some butter.
4. Take one taco shell, add 1 tbsp bean paste, then add chopped lettuce, pepper, roasted corn and cheese. Top it with salsa and serve immediately. You can also add sour cream, guacamole on top.
